Mine did the same thing. First thing I did was replace the batteries. That didn't work. There is a page in the manual that talks about how sometimes if you push the buttons too many times outside of the remotes range it will de-program itself. There are instructions in there - you have to do some button combination. PM me if you don't have a manual and I will go out the car and grab my manual.

a common problem with the remote transmitter is dust build up on the inside of the fob round the buttons causing poor contact ( often over looked )
